Nintendo released “The Legend of Zelda: Tears of the Kingdom” in 2023 as an action-adventure game exclusively for the Nintendo Switch. Serving as the sequel to the critically acclaimed “The Legend of Zelda: Breath of the Wild” from 2017, Tears of the Kingdom builds upon its predecessor by maintaining the vast open world of Hyrule while introducing expanded vertical exploration mechanics.

The game revolves around Link’s valiant endeavors to aid Princess Zelda in her quest to thwart Ganondorf’s malevolent plan to annihilate Hyrule. The genesis of Tears of the Kingdom stemmed from the realization that the ideas for additional downloadable content (DLC) for Breath of the Wild had surpassed the scope originally envisioned. Nintendo’s Entertainment Planning & Development (EPD) division took charge of the game’s development, with Hidemaro Fujibayashi, the director of Breath of the Wild, and producer Eiji Aonuma reprising their roles.

The game’s teaser made its debut at E3 2019, followed by a comprehensive reveal at E3 2021. Despite an initial target release date in 2022, the game’s launch was eventually postponed until May 2023. Upon its release, Tears of the Kingdom garnered widespread acclaim for its enhancements, the expansion of its open world, and its emphasis on encouraging exploration and experimentation. By May 2023, the game had already sold over 10 million copies.

    “Tears of the Kingdom” maintains the engaging open-world action-adventure gameplay introduced in its predecessor, “Breath of the Wild.” Players take control of Link as he navigates through Hyrule, including two new areas known as the Sky Islands and the Depths. Exploration modes include walking, running, horse riding, climbing, and paragliding.

    New additions in “Tears of the Kingdom” include Zonai devices, which are technological tools aiding players in combat, propulsion, and exploration. The game introduces five new powers: Ultrahand, Fuse, Ascend, Recall, and Autobuild. Ultrasound allows object manipulation and combination, while Fuse enables enhancement of weapons or shields by fusion with materials. Ascend facilitates vertical movement through solid surfaces, while Recall rewinds an object’s movement.

    Shrines and Korok Seeds return in the game, with Shrines rewarding players with a Light of Blessing to increase Link’s health or stamina. Collecting Korok Seeds expands Link’s inventory capacity for weapons, shields, and bows. The Depths, accessible through chasms, pose a new challenge with Gloom, a harmful substance covering enemies. Temporary health loss occurs when Link is harmed, requiring retreat to the Surface or finding a Lightroom in the Depths for health restoration.
